Understanding the National One Health Mission

The National One Health Mission is an ambitious initiative by the Government of India, aimed at creating a cohesive strategy for disease control and pandemic preparedness. This mission focuses on the integration of human, animal, and environmental health sectors, ensuring a unified approach to health challenges. By coordinating efforts across various ministries and private entities, it seeks to streamline and enhance public health responses.

Importance of the One Health Approach

The One Health approach is vital as it recognizes the intricate connections between human, animal, and environmental health. This comprehensive perspective is crucial for controlling zoonotic diseases, addressing environmental health challenges, and strengthening public health systems. It underscores the need for an integrated health strategy to safeguard the well-being of all life forms.

Main Goals of the National One Health Mission

The mission's primary objectives include establishing integrated surveillance systems, developing early warning mechanisms, and enhancing readiness for epidemic and pandemic events. It emphasizes coordinated action across human, animal, and plant health sectors to prevent and manage diseases effectively.

Key Activities Under the Mission

The mission encompasses a range of activities, such as implementing integrated disease surveillance, developing robust mechanisms for outbreak investigations, and conducting environmental surveillance. Additionally, it aims to build governance models that streamline data sharing and regulatory processes.

Enhancing Pandemic Preparedness

The National One Health Mission bolsters pandemic preparedness by integrating disease surveillance systems and investing in targeted research and development for vaccines and diagnostics. It also ensures community engagement and information exchange across all sectors, thereby fostering a collective response to health threats.

Collaborative Efforts in the One Health Mission

Collaboration is a cornerstone of the One Health Mission, involving partnerships among governmental departments, the private sector, and international organizations. These efforts aim to align and enhance health initiatives by mapping existing programs, identifying gaps, and integrating laboratory capabilities into a cohesive national network. By addressing the interdependencies of all living systems, the mission strives to build a more resilient and responsive health infrastructure in India.
